Key Stage 4
Meaning
Megacoulombs (MC) are a unit of charge 1,000,000 times larger than the SI Unit; the Coulomb.
About Megacoulombs
- Megacoulombs are shortened to MC with an upper case M and an upper case C.
- Mega means one million so there are 1,000,000 Coulombs in a megacoulomb.
Converting to Megacoulombs
Unit | To convert | Megacoulombs |
1 megacoulomb (1MC) | Convert to Megacoulombs x1 | 1MC |
1 kilocoulomb (1kC) | Convert to Megacoulombs x10-3 | 1x10-3MC |
1 Coulomb (1C) | Convert to Megacoulombs x10-6 | 1x10-6MC |
1 millicoulomb 1(mC) | Convert to Megacoulombs x10-9 | 1x10-9MC |
1 microcoulomb 1(µC) | Convert to Megacoulombs x10-12 | 1x10-12MC |
1 nanocoulomb 1(nC) | Convert to Megacoulombs x10-15 | 1x10-15MC |
